@charset "gb2312";
@media (max-width:1200px){
    .wrap{ width:100%;  }
.li { width: 100%; overflow-x: scroll; }
.header .tmid{ display:none;}
.pro_img{ width:100%; }
.pro_img2{ width:100%; }
.pro_img2 dl{ max-width:100%;}
.zywtbg{ display:none;}
.pingjia .PjCon li{ width:21%; }
.ns_bj{ width:100%;}
.dongt img{ width:100%;}
}

@media screen and (max-width: 980px) {
.hmid{ display:none;}
.nav{ height:80px; overflow:hidden;}
.nav li{ width:25%; line-height:40px; border:1px #000 solid; box-sizing:border-box; margin-top:-1px; margin-right:-1px;}
.tel{display:none;}
.pro_nav{ display:none;}
.pro_list{ width:98%; margin:0 1%;}
.fcp,.fal{ display:none;}
.ftel{ width:60%;}
.fwx{ width:40%;}

}

@media screen and (max-width: 800px) {
.top1{ display:none;}
.tel{ float:none; text-align:center; }
.top2{ padding:20px 0; height:auto;}
.logo{ width:100%; text-align:center;}
.logo img{ width:100%;}
.foot dt{ display:none;}
.about .conbg_r .con p{ height:255px;}
.about .conbg_r .menu li{ width:24%; margin-right:10px; }
.pro_lc li{ width:48%; margin:1%;}
.pro_prev{ top:110px;}
.pro_next{ top:110px;}
.pro_img p{ margin-bottom:0;}
.pro_img dd span{ display:none;}
.pingjia .PjCon li{ width:44%; }
.about .conbg_l{ display:none;}
.about .conbg_r{ width:96%; margin:0 1%; padding:0;}
.about .conbg_r .con{ color:#fff;}
.about .conbg_r .tit{ color:#fff;}
.dongt{ width:98%; margin:0 1%;}
.went{ width:98%; margin:0 1%;}
.flink{ display:none;}
.fnav ul{ width:100%;}
.foot{ margin-bottom:40px;}
.fhdb{ display:none;}
.fdh{ line-height:40px; height:40px; background-color:#0C5CC8; width:100%; display:block; position:fixed; z-index:99999; bottom:0px; color:#FFF; }
.fdh li{ width:33.33333%; float:left; display:block; text-align:center; border-right:1px #ddd solid; box-sizing:border-box;}
.fdh .li{ background-color:#0F37B6;}
.fdh a{ color:#FFF;}
.about_banner,.contact_banner,.join_banner,.case_banner,.news_banner,.product_banner,.jiejue_banner,.service_banner{margin-top:0px; background-size:auto 200px; height:200px;}
.pro_nr li{ width:100%; background:#fff; margin-top:2%;}
.pro_pic0{ width:40%;}
.pro_wb{ width:56%; padding:0 1%;}
.pro_mc{ font-size:16px; padding-top:0.3rem; padding-bottom:0.2rem;}
.pro_mc i{ margin-top:0.5rem;}
.pro_js{ height:40px; line-height:20px; font-size:0.75rem; overflow:hidden;}
.pro_more{ height:25px; line-height:25px; width:80px; margin-top:0.5rem; font-size:0.75rem;}
.news_nr{ width:100%; background:none; border:none; padding:0;}
.news_pic{ display:none;}
.news_pic img{width:100%;}
.news_right{ width:100%; padding-left:0; padding-top:0.8rem;}
.news_bt{ font-size:18px; color:#3f3f3f; padding-bottom:0.4rem;}
.news_more{ width:25%;}
.news_rq{ display:none;}
.news_zxdt{ display:none;}
.cp_body{ width:98%; margin:0 1%;}
.cpright{ width:98%; margin:0 1%;}
.cp_xg li{ width:48%; margin:0 1% 2%; float:left;}
.cpxgxw li{ width:98%; margin:0 1% 2%; float:left;}
}
@media screen and (max-width: 640px) {
.pro_pic{ display:none;}
.pro_lc ul{ margin-top:20px;}
.dongt .tit a{ width:28%; padding:0 15px;}
.went .tit a{ width:28%; padding:0 15px;}
.fnav{ display:none;}
.tjcp_d{ width:48%; margin-bottom:8px;}
.nyl,.nyr{ width:98%; margin:1%;}
.proonedetailfltel{ font-size:15px;}
.tils{ background-image:none;}

.fwx{ width:100%; text-align:center;}
.ftel{ width:100%; text-align:center;}
.ftel p{ text-align:center;}
.foot dt::after{ left:50%; margin-left:-10px;}
.bq span,.fnav{ display:none;}
.bq{ text-align:center;}
}

@media (max-width:500px){
    #box{display: none; }
    .sjhead{ display: block; }
    #banner{ margin-top: 0;}
    .sjhead img{ margin-left: 24%; margin-top: 4%;}
    .sjhead .box{ width: 100%; }
    .sjhead ul li{  float: left; width: 33.3%; height: 45px; line-height: 45px; text-align: center; }
    .sjhead ul{background: #0b6ab8; margin-top: 10px;}
    .sjhead ul li a{ display: block; color: #fff;}
	#left{ font-size: 45px; top: 30%; }
    #right{ font-size: 45px; top: 30%; }
	.pingjia .PjCon li{ width:42%; }
}